Home Foundation Leveling in Lawrence Township, NJ
Home foundation leveling services involve corre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and prevent further damage to a property. This process typically addresses issues such as cracked walls, uneven flooring, or gaps around windows and doors. Projects may include lifting and stabilizing existing foundations, especially in cases where soil movement or shifting has caused the structure to settle unevenly. Homeowners often seek this service to protect their investment, improve safety, and maintain the structural integrity of their property.
Before requesting foundation leveling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the settlement or unevenness, the methods used for correction, and the potential impact on their home. It’s also common to inquire about the types of foundation systems that can be stabilized or lifted, as well as any necessary preparations or follow-up work. Clear information about the process helps homeowners make informed decisions and ensures the project aligns with their property’s specific needs.

Home Foundation Leveling Questions
What is home foundation leveling? It is a process that restores the original elevation and stability of a building’s foundation when it has settled or shifted over time.
Why might foundation leveling be needed? Signs such as uneven floors, cracked walls, or sticking doors may indicate the need for foundation correction.
What types of projects involve foundation leveling? Common projects include addressing uneven slabs, settling basement floors, or correcting foundation shifts in residential properties.
What should property owners consider before foundation leveling? It is important to assess the extent of settling and consult with specialists to determine the appropriate solution for the specific foundation issues.
